Biography
Ms. Bresnick serves as Co-Chair of Quinn Emanuel's Global Life Sciences Litigation Practice. She focuses her practice on the trial and appeal of patent infringement actions and has particular experience litigating medical device and pharmaceutical cases. Recognized by Chambers USA as a leading lawyer in intellectual property, Ms. Bresnick teaches Pharmaceutical Patent Law at Rutgers University School of Law and is a member of the Board of Directors of The Progeria Research Foundation, a non-profit research organization dedicated to finding a treatment and cure for progeria. Notable Representations:
Lead trial counsel for patentee Ethicon Endo-Surgery in patent infringement litigations involving surgical breast biopsy systems.
Lead trial counsel for Ortho-McNeil Pharmaceutical, Inc., Ortho-McNeil Neurologics, Inc. and Janssen Ortho LLC in Hatch-Waxman litigation involving Axert®.
Lead trial counsel for MedPointe Healthcare, Inc. in multi-defendant patent infringement litigations involving MedPointe's Tussi-12D® products.
Trial counsel for ArthroCare Corp. in patent infringement litigation involving medical devices for spine surgery.
Trial and appellate counsel for Schering Corp. in multi-defendant ANDA litigations involving Schering's Claritin®, Claritin D®-12 and Claritin D®-24 brand antihistamine products.
Trial counsel for BioChem Pharma (now Shire BioChem) in patent infringement litigation involving Epivir® brand HIV therapy.
Trial counsel for defendants Solaray, Inc. and Neutraceuticals, Inc. in patent infringement suit involving defendants' IP-6® brand nutritional supplement.
Trial counsel for Hoechst-Marion Roussel in multi-defendant ANDA litigations involving Hoechst's Seldane® brand antihistamine.
Trial and appellate counsel for Tanabe Seiyaku Ltd. and Marion Merrell Dow, Inc. in patent infringement litigation in the U.S. Int'l Trade Comm'n involving Cardizem® brand diltiazem. |
